Handy information about W. A. Mozart Salzburg Airport (SZG)
Of all flights departing from W. A. Mozart Salzburg Airport, 65.75% arrive as scheduled at their destination.
W. A. Mozart Salzburg Airport is around 5 kilometres from central Salzburg. If you're catching a cab, ride-sharing or driving from the centre, it'll take you 15 minutes or so to get there, depending on the traffic.
You can expect a trip time of around 20 minutes on public transport.

Getting from Malaga Airport (AGP) to central Málaga
From Malaga Airport, Málaga is approximately 14 kilometres away. It takes around 25 minutes to get to the centre driving.
Travelling on public transport will take you roughly 50 minutes.
When to fly to Malaga Airport (AGP)
July is the busiest month for flights from W. A. Mozart Salzburg Airport to Malaga Airport. For a quieter experience, head to Málaga in January.
The warmest month in Málaga is July, with the temperature ranging between 21ºC (70ºF) and 34ºC (93ºF). Book your flights from W. A. Mozart Salzburg Airport to Malaga Airport in this month if this is the type of weather you like.
January has average temperatures of between 7ºC (45ºF) and 17ºC (63ºF). Search for cheap tickets from SZG to AGP around that time if you like cooler conditions.
